Description of the problem | Took car in just to have tires changed and after i left vehicle smelled like something was burning as well as a howling noise when i went up the highway. On top of all this it had a drag which daily had gotten worse. Brought car back to where i had the tires put on and they said things do go when you put something new on car. They check the car and said i need inner and outer tie rods. They do the work, never test drove the car and i leave having the same problem. I bring it back immediately and now they say, "your tranny is whining so take it to a transmission place. Maybe your pump isn't working in tranny." i take it to a transmission place and they diagnose it. The power transfer case is shot!! Can't even fix it, gears are all burnt out etc, needs a new one to the tune of $1900. 00. This car just turned 70,000 miles. I went on computer and couldn't believe the info i got as far as this happening to so many ppl. Same make and model, some only had 50,000 miles on their car. Unbelievable, no recall, and ford has known about this problem for at least 8 yrs.? They installed this case right next to exhaust which gets hot and evaporates the fluid in this case. Fluid that is suppose to be forever for the life of the car. No plug in these boxes so no one... Even your mechanic wouldn't be checking it's fluid. All these complaints, ford knows about this issue because they have since change the power transfer cases and everyone with these vehicles are stuck with an outrageous bill!!!
